Cash Flow Management:
- Improved Cash Flow:
- BNPL allows businesses to spread out payments for large expenses, helping to maintain a healthier cash flow by avoiding large upfront costs.
- Flexibility:
- Spreading payments over time provides more flexibility in managing finances, allowing businesses to allocate funds to other essential areas.
Financial Strategy:
- Interest-Free Periods:
- Many BNPL providers offer interest-free periods, which can be advantageous compared to traditional loans or credit cards with higher interest rates.
- Cost Management:
- Breaking down significant expenses into smaller, manageable payments can help businesses better plan and control their budgets.
Procurement and Operations:
- Access to Necessary Resources:
- BNPL can enable businesses to acquire necessary resources, equipment, or inventory without delaying operations or waiting for sufficient funds.
- Timely Upgrades and Investments:
- Businesses can invest in upgrades, new technology, or expansion efforts promptly, rather than postponing due to budget constraints.
Competitive Edge:
- Staying Competitive:
- Leveraging BNPL can help businesses stay competitive by ensuring they have the latest tools, technology, and resources to operate efficiently and effectively.
- Market Responsiveness:
- The ability to make timely purchases enables businesses to respond quickly to market demands and opportunities, potentially gaining a competitive edge.
Risk Management:
- Reduced Financial Risk:
- By using BNPL, businesses can mitigate the risk of significant financial outlay at once, reducing the impact on their overall financial health.
